Beirut Under Bombardment: Strikes Hit Dahiyeh Suburb

Farsi-language breaking news channels are urgently reporting that the Lebanese capital is currently under attack. اخبارفوری خبرفوری جنگ امریکا فوری, a channel whose naming and editorial posture heavily emphasize regional conflict and anti-American narratives, reported that "Beirut is being bombed". The channel accompanied the urgent alert with flag emojis representing Israel, Lebanon, and a black flag typically used to denote mourning or resistance.

خبرفوری جنگ🚨اخبارفوری امریکا فوری, another Farsi military and breaking news aggregator with a similar sensationalist, war-focused alignment, echoed the alarm. The channel urgently alerted its followers with the exact same phrasing, declaring that "Beirut is being bombed".

In a subsequent and more specific update, the channel pinpointed the target of the ongoing strikes. They broadcasted an alert focusing on "Dahiyeh of Beirut, right now", referring to the heavily populated southern suburb of the Lebanese capital. The simultaneous, highly urgent messaging across these Iranian-aligned channels underscores a significant and active bombardment in the area.
